Development of an Algorithm for Calculating the Parameters of a Drum Reactor for Low-Temperature Carbonization of Oil Shale with Ash-Based Heat-Transfer Agent

Questions related to modeling of physicochemical processes in the interaction of sulfurous shale with an ash-based heat-transfer agent under low-temperature carbonization conditions in a drum reactor with solid (ash-based) heat-transfer agent are considered. Combustible gas, resinous substances, and semicoke are the basic products of low-temperature carbonization. Through use of these products, it is possible to expand the raw material base of enterprises in the chemical, energy, and construction industries. The results in the article are illustrated by concrete numerical calculations and are complemented with an analysis of the results obtained.
